Then and Now

Originally constructed in the 1930s, with poured concrete walls and floors, this elegant Rangiora home was ahead of its time and had proved its endurance.

The small rooms and intimate spaces preferred last century, have given way to living life on a larger, more open-plan scale.  This home successfully retains its feeling of warmth and luxury.

This renovation required taking out concrete walls (while successfully supporting concrete ceilings) to open up the living spaces and adding 120 square metres including a striking conservatory with a spectacular glass pyramid roof.

Insulation was added to the exterior that was then reclad, and windows retro-fitted with double glazing to prepare this home for its next century.
